Visiting contractors at the Dornaby Systems campus may access the server room after 19:00 only when escorted by a Dornaby facilities officer and after signing the out-of-hours register at the Larkspur Wing desk. Escorts must remain present throughout the visit. To release the inner door, enter the code printed below.

turnstile pass: bdg-GVLXS-6

// Encoding sniffing for user-uploaded text files in Saltgrass.
// We check BOM first, then a capped statistical pass (8 KB max)
// to avoid unbounded reads on hostile uploads. Ambiguous files
// fall back to this constant rather than guessing, which closed
// the smuggling vector flagged in the last audit. Fixed as of the
// build noted below.

trace token, bawif-tajof: htk14_21e308fc7b4137

Welcome to the Bellweather timetable project. The Lattice solver produces weekly schedules for partner schools; contractors work against the staging dataset only. Clone the solver repo, install the pinned toolchain, and run the smoke suite before touching constraint code. Results sync to the staging planner nightly. To run the solver against encrypted fixture data (real-shaped but synthetic), you must unlock the fixtures vault on first setup. Unlock it once per machine using the recovery passphrase provided below.

strongbox words: oliael-gilax-lamael